A way to uninstall Wave Infrastructure Installer from your computer

Wave Infrastructure Installer is a software application. This page contains details on how to remove it from your PC. It is produced by Wave Systems Corp. More data about Wave Systems Corp can be found here. Click on to get more details about Wave Infrastructure Installer on Wave Systems Corp's website. The application is usually found in the C:\Program Files\Wave Systems Corp directory (same installation drive as Windows). You can uninstall Wave Infrastructure Installer by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line MsiExec.exe /I{BEB15E2D-6F73-49A1-8B25-8A12489A83F1}. Note that you might get a notification for admin rights. WaveAMService.exe is the programs's main file and it takes about 1.74 MB (1825792 bytes) on disk.
